9 May, 1945
Dear Mr. Tresidder,
I have received your letter concerning the Stanford educational program for veterans and welcome the opportunity of offering my suggestions for what they're worth.
I was graduated in 1937 from the [Divison?] of journalism and worked for about five years on the Oakland Tribune prior to coming [into?] the Army. Since I'm now 31 I don't know whether I would qualify for the educational benefit under the so called G.I.
